Stigma Our Social Leprosy is a Christian and inspirational composition on the effects of stigma on the life of the socially tainted persons in today's world. Especially considered are ex-offenders reentering societal residency. The instant reporting of news and other social media platforms engender overwhelming consequences which proliferate verdicts, on the unsubstantiated committal of scorned ethical breaches in our world.Rev. Jackson Michael McIntosh through the counsel and lives of Biblical characters, real life celebrities, and hypothetical performers, compare and contrast the exhibited attitudinal behavior regarding the leprosy disease in Biblical times, and the loathsome psychological indictments of social stigma of nowadays. The inherent rejection, hopeless despair, and the pain of self-condemnation, are called out and channeled through the redemptive pathways of institutions of corrections, training, entrepreneurial support, and faith based operatives.Recovery strategies and triumphant philosophies are its guiding light, and instructively come alive like the warmth of a morning sunrise after a dark and stormy night.The timely opinions of the book are shining in every chapter as beacons, to direct the challenging journeys of forgiveness, restoration, civil elevation and social revitalization.

A world by its persistent and usually horrific presentation of acts of violent atrocities, a chronic malicious and vitriolic media discourse, is seemingly fast becoming dispassionate to the golden rule of love thy neighbor as thyself. The times in which we now live command a civil pause to ponder whether or not we are in the age of waxen love, as is predicted by Jesus. Forgiveness, the numberless virtue, and the healing it brings to the proliferated pain and discourtesy in our civility, is now a vital and welcomed social partner. The Numberless Virtue is a timely book which breaks the Divine code of forgiveness and discloses a formula which neutralizes the human will to choose unforgiveness over forgiveness. It encourages our resolve to liberate our desire to seek to be forgiven so as to experience the subsequent exhilaration of personal relief and joy.Rev. Jackson Michael McIntosh in the same sermonizing style of Stigma Our Social Leprosy, dissects the DNA of forgiveness, and reveals its supernatural power at work in the affairs of our humanity. He engages an interwoven and panoramic view, which traces the forgiveness plan from before the genesis of man, to The Garden of Eden, to Isaacs and Rebekah and the Abrahamic covenant, to the death and resurrection of Jesus Christ. The forgiveness characteristics are expounded and touted in relationships of marriage, friendship, family, church, politics. community, war, civil and world comradeship.A read of The Numberless Virtue is an inspiration to believe again in the good which is found in all mankind. It calls to focus the image of God which adorns each of us and helps to make people better see how when their better angels lead, the brilliance of His glory lights a redeeming pathway for persons who are living in the dungeons of bitterness to break free, and embrace a superior, more productive, and glorious freedom
